Output efb8ddd7cc930677f1cf94cfe04f3082ad8268a5775f3a242250b272b17d5e6d:1

value
20640
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8ab53c46066a3eccaa21bae3009aa74aca2e7978d2c6ee30b8a6ead0888488c2
address
bc1p326nc3sxdglve23pht3spx48ft9zu7tc6trwuv9c5m4dpzyy3rpqrlalwd
transaction
efb8ddd7cc930677f1cf94cfe04f3082ad8268a5775f3a242250b272b17d5e6d
spent
true